Worrying on 13:36 - Jul 21 with 4939 viewsNorthernr

At the risk of provoking DaveB's "Ollie can't win whatever he does" (which I do think is true of some) I'm getting increasingly concerned.

1 - Sylla's not great, technically awful player, quite lazy, but a good goalscoring record for us. What you going to get for him? Probably selling to France, Belgium, somewhere like that, £1.5m? £2m? Maybe. So are you going to get a player even as good as Sylla for the money we sell him for? Daryl Murphy just cost Forest £2m. So you're selling a player to buy another one, not moving forwards, just to satisfy this lust the club and the fans have for transfers. Polter out, Smith in, team stays the same. Konchesky out, Bidwell in, team stays the same. Hill out, Lynch in, team stays the same.

2 - Obviously if Hull or somebody stupid give us £5m for him then this is a moot point and he should go straight away and that's good stuff - buy low, sell high, repeat. That's fine if this is what this is, but it doesn't look or feel like it and that's because several times last season (when Sylla was our top scorer) Holloway went out of his way to criticise him publicly. Didn't like the way he came off at Reading (when he played very well), "I want the French lads to run about a bit" and then after Forest when he wanted him to play injured and Sylla said no. He's been throwing the guy under the bus since he got here, which isn't right anyway but also devalues an asset that he now wants to sell - really going to help us get a good fee for him that isn't it? I'm uncomfortable with what Bircham said on his first podcast appearance last season, I'm uncomfortable with what Holloway has said about "the French lads" and players who can't speak English and I'm uncomfortable with how quickly people like Sylla and Borysiuk (and Shodipo as well to be fair who is British) were either written off or bombed out. Borysiuk it was after one match, and now after actually seeing him a bit more we've decided he might not be that bad after all.

3 - I was as bored by JFH's team as everybody else but I think it's a shame we've gone back to a system where whatever the manager says goes. That is not conducive to long term planning or successful squad building. Every manager is always going to want three more signings to help this week, because he knows if he loses four in a row he gets the sack. Holloway was brought in to "work with what we have" and "rub off on them a bit" and the speed at which we've allowed him to ditch that isn't right.
